Key Takeaways
A sudden price spike in Dogecoin (DOGE) triggered a cascade of liquidations against bearish traders, highlighting intense, localized buying pressure.
- Massive Short Squeeze: Dogecoin's price surge on January 28, 2026, created a liquidation imbalance of 4,578% against short sellers within a four-hour window.
- Forced Buying: The event was a classic short squeeze, where rising prices forced traders who bet against DOGE to buy back the asset, amplifying the upward momentum.
- Potential for Volatility: This forceful removal of bearish traders signals strong buying interest and may attract further speculative activity, likely increasing short-term price volatility.
